Technology-enhanced diabetes education leverages digital tools and platforms to improve patient knowledge, engagement, and self-management. Mobile apps, online courses, telehealth sessions, and interactive platforms provide flexible and personalized learning experiences that empower patients to monitor blood glucose, adhere to treatment plans, and make informed lifestyle choices. These tools facilitate real-time feedback, goal tracking, and remote communication with healthcare providers, enhancing motivation and adherence. By integrating technology into diabetes education, clinicians can deliver scalable, accessible, and effective programs that support behavioral change, improve glycemic control, and foster long-term patient empowerment and health outcomes.
